Developmental Disabilities Waiver The Developmental Disabilities ( DD) Waiver program also known in New Mexico as the "traditional DD waiver" is designed to provide Services and Supports that assist eligible children and adults with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ities ( IDD) to participate as active members of their communities. A person is exempt from the Motor Vehicle Excise Tax if the person is a resident of New Mexico who served in the armed forces of the United States and who suffered, while serving in the Armed Forces or from a service-connected cause, the loss or complete and total loss of use of: (1) one or both legs at or above the ankle or (2) one or both arms at or above the wrist. The State of New Mexico (SoNM) Disability Program is a self-insured supplemental income program providing financial assistance to those that lose income due to a sickness or non- work-related injury and are unable to work for a period of time. While the initial claim, or disability application is taken at a local Social Security office, the claim is not medically processed there, nor is the decision made by the claims representative, or CR, doing the intake for the application.
